+374 77 141118
English
Հայերեն
Русский
Currency EUR
EUR
AMD
USD
Sign Up
Login
Sea cruises
Cruise Regions
Europe
6886
Mediterranean Sea
6341
Caribbean
4723
USA / Canada / Mexico
884
Northern Europe
632
Pacific cruises
420
Asia
398
The Bahamas
326
Alaska
273
Bermuda
233
Countries
Italy
6198
Spain
5164
USA
5026
France
4845
Greece
1746
Mexico
1746
Honduras
1036
Chile
905
Turkey
799
Portugal
748
Islands
Bahamas
2468
Malta
1242
Dominican Republic
1241
Virgin Islands
1079
British Virgin Islands
766
Puerto Rrico
515
Great Britain
471
Japan
318
Martinique
260
Saint Kitts and Nevis
250
Ports
Miami
2248
Port Canaveral, Orlando
976
Barcelona
916
Rome (Civitavecchia)
832
Marseille
790
Genoa
602
Fort Lauderdale
337
Piraeus (Athens)
317
Venice
309
Naples
269
River cruises
Rivers
Raine
878
Danube
758
Sena
396
Dordogne
339
Ron
336
Douro
335
Garonne
278
Canals holland
158
Venice Lagoon
116
Sona
112
Countries
France
1529
Germany
1418
Austria
822
Hungary
597
Slovakia
545
Netherlands
501
Spain
367
Portugal
335
Belgium
248
Italy
224
Ports
Passau
407
Cologne
287
Strasbourg
255
Lyon
187
Vienna
152
Paris
152
Amsterdam
104
Porto
100
Bordeaux
56
Seville
52
Cruise Companies
Sea cruise companies
MSC Cruises
6654
Norwegian Cruise Lines
3188
Royal Caribbean International
1697
Costa Cruises
1548
Oceania Cruises
527
Celebrity Cruises
392
The Ritz-Carlton Yacht Collection
213
River cruise companies
Croisi Europe
1192
Uniworld
1104
A-Rosa
928
Lueftner Cruises
227
Scylla Cruises
1
Sales
MSC Cruises: 96 hours x2
MSC Cruises: children travel free on a Canary Islands cruise!
Blog
What to take with you to a sea cruise
What's included in the cruise price (and what's not)?
News
Happy New Year in Holland & Belgium!
Cruises with Pets
A-ROSA presents new routes for 2025
Debut season of A-ROSA ALEA and A-ROSA CLEA
Norwegian Cruise Line to Debut New Ship in 2026
Norwegian Cruise Line opens new port of departure in Europe!
New Year's magic of Flanders with Center Cruises!
What to take with you on a cruise ship
Cruise with children
VENICE ENTRY FEE
Contacts
Sea cruises across the Mediterranean, page: 288
6,341
Cruises available
Search Cruise
Sea cruises
River cruises
Region
Mediterranean Sea
Class of company
Company
Liners
Departure
Nights
Port
Visited cities
Language Service
Other options
Cruise is loop
Rivers
Class of company
Company
Liners
Departure
Nights
Port
Visited cities
Language Service
Showing 2,871 to 2,880 of 6,341 entries (Page 288)
Prev
285
286
287
288
289
290
291
Next
Date Start
Price
Valletta / Malta
MSC World Europa
Valletta / Malta
Naples / Italy
Genoa / Italy
Cruise itinerary
Barcelona / Spain
Messina, o. Sicily / Italy
Marseille / France
Previous
Next
7 nights Valletta, Barcelona, Marseille, Genoa, Naples, Messina, Valletta
Liner: MSC World Europa
MSC Cruises
Wed 01 Jul 2026 - Wed 08 Jul 2026
7 nights
Marseille / France
Tarragona / Spain
MSC Orchestra
Genoa / Italy
Livorno / Italy
Rome (Civitavecchia) / Italy
Valencia / Spain
Marseille / France
Previous
Next
7 nights Marseille, Tarragona, Valencia, Livorno, Civitavecchia, Genoa, Marseille
Liner: MSC Orchestra
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Marseille / France
Genoa / Italy
MSC Musica
Valencia / Spain
Cruise itinerary
Rome (Civitavecchia) / Italy
Cagliari, island of Sardinia / Italy
Ibiza / Spain
Valencia / Spain
Previous
Next
7 nights Spain, Italy, France
Liner: MSC Musica
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Sicily Palermo / Italy
Marseille / France
Cagliari, island of Sardinia / Italy
Valletta / Malta
Livorno / Italy
Barcelona / Spain
Sicily Palermo / Italy
Cruise itinerary
MSC Splendida
Previous
Next
7 nights Italy, Malta, Spain, France
Liner: MSC Splendida
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Cruise itinerary
Naples / Italy
Barcelona / Spain
Genoa / Italy
Rome (Civitavecchia) / Italy
Rome (Civitavecchia) / Italy
Marseille / France
Cagliari, island of Sardinia / Italy
Previous
Next
Italy, France, Spain CIV07A5C
Liner: Costa Toscana
Costa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Kusadasi (Ephesus) / Turkey
Naples / Italy
Naples / Italy
Marmaris / Turkey
MSC Divina
Mykonos / Greece
Rome (Civitavecchia) / Italy
Previous
Next
7 nights Naples, Civitavecchia, Mykonos, Marmaris, Naples
Liner: MSC Divina
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Cruise itinerary
Genoa / Italy
Rome (Civitavecchia) / Italy
Sicily Palermo / Italy
Barcelona / Spain
Barcelona / Spain
Ibiza / Spain
Marseille / France
MSC Seaview
Previous
Next
7 nights Spain, France, Italy
Liner: MSC Seaview
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Alicante / Spain
Lisbon / Portugal
Malaga / Spain
Genoa / Italy
Marseille / France
MSC Opera
Genoa / Italy
Cruise itinerary
Olbia / Italy
Cadiz / Spain
Port of Mahon / Spain
Previous
Next
10 nights Genoa, Marseille, Malaga, Cadiz, Lisbon, Alicante, Mahon, Olbia, Genoa
Liner: MSC Opera
MSC Cruises
Thu 02 Jul 2026 - Sun 12 Jul 2026
10 nights
Monte Carlo / Monaco
Ibiza / Spain
Nautica
Taormina / Italy
Salerno / Italy
Marseille / France
Blood / France
Rome (Civitavecchia) / Italy
Barcelona / Spain
Valencia / Spain
Valletta / Malta
Previous
Next
Mediterranean medley
Liner: Nautica
Oceania Cruises
Thu 02 Jul 2026 - Sun 12 Jul 2026
10 nights
Brindisi / Italy
Split / Croatia
MSC Armonia
Cruise itinerary
Venice / Italy
Dubrovnik / Croatia
Kotor / Montenegro
Brindisi / Italy
Corfu / Greece
Previous
Next
7 nights Italy, Croatia, Greece, Montenegro
Liner: MSC Armonia
MSC Cruises
Fri 03 Jul 2026 - Fri 10 Jul 2026
7 nights
Genoa / Italy
Cruise itinerary
Barcelona / Spain
Naples / Italy
Marseille / France
MSC World Europa
Valletta / Malta
Valletta / Malta
Messina, o. Sicily / Italy
Previous
Next
7 nights Valletta, Barcelona, Marseille, Genoa, Naples, Messina, Valletta
Liner: MSC World Europa
MSC Cruises
Wed 01 Jul 2026 - Wed 08 Jul 2026
7 nights
Marseille / France
Genoa / Italy
Rome (Civitavecchia) / Italy
MSC Orchestra
Livorno / Italy
Tarragona / Spain
Valencia / Spain
Marseille / France
Previous
Next
7 nights Marseille, Tarragona, Valencia, Livorno, Civitavecchia, Genoa, Marseille
Liner: MSC Orchestra
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Ibiza / Spain
Rome (Civitavecchia) / Italy
Genoa / Italy
Valencia / Spain
MSC Musica
Marseille / France
Cruise itinerary
Cagliari, island of Sardinia / Italy
Valencia / Spain
Previous
Next
7 nights Spain, Italy, France
Liner: MSC Musica
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Cagliari, island of Sardinia / Italy
Livorno / Italy
Barcelona / Spain
Sicily Palermo / Italy
Valletta / Malta
Sicily Palermo / Italy
MSC Splendida
Marseille / France
Cruise itinerary
Previous
Next
7 nights Italy, Malta, Spain, France
Liner: MSC Splendida
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Barcelona / Spain
Cruise itinerary
Naples / Italy
Rome (Civitavecchia) / Italy
Genoa / Italy
Rome (Civitavecchia) / Italy
Marseille / France
Cagliari, island of Sardinia / Italy
Previous
Next
Italy, France, Spain CIV07A5C
Liner: Costa Toscana
Costa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Kusadasi (Ephesus) / Turkey
Rome (Civitavecchia) / Italy
Naples / Italy
Marmaris / Turkey
MSC Divina
Mykonos / Greece
Naples / Italy
Previous
Next
7 nights Naples, Civitavecchia, Mykonos, Marmaris, Naples
Liner: MSC Divina
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
MSC Seaview
Barcelona / Spain
Genoa / Italy
Rome (Civitavecchia) / Italy
Barcelona / Spain
Sicily Palermo / Italy
Marseille / France
Ibiza / Spain
Cruise itinerary
Previous
Next
7 nights Spain, France, Italy
Liner: MSC Seaview
MSC Cruises
Thu 02 Jul 2026 - Thu 09 Jul 2026
7 nights
Malaga / Spain
Olbia / Italy
Marseille / France
Cruise itinerary
Lisbon / Portugal
Cadiz / Spain
Genoa / Italy
Alicante / Spain
Port of Mahon / Spain
MSC Opera
Genoa / Italy
Previous
Next
10 nights Genoa, Marseille, Malaga, Cadiz, Lisbon, Alicante, Mahon, Olbia, Genoa
Liner: MSC Opera
MSC Cruises
Thu 02 Jul 2026 - Sun 12 Jul 2026
10 nights
Taormina / Italy
Rome (Civitavecchia) / Italy
Valletta / Malta
Blood / France
Valencia / Spain
Monte Carlo / Monaco
Barcelona / Spain
Marseille / France
Salerno / Italy
Nautica
Ibiza / Spain
Previous
Next
Mediterranean medley
Liner: Nautica
Oceania Cruises
Thu 02 Jul 2026 - Sun 12 Jul 2026
10 nights
Cruise itinerary
Kotor / Montenegro
Dubrovnik / Croatia
Corfu / Greece
Brindisi / Italy
Brindisi / Italy
Venice / Italy
Split / Croatia
MSC Armonia
Previous
Next
7 nights Italy, Croatia, Greece, Montenegro
Liner: MSC Armonia
MSC Cruises
Fri 03 Jul 2026 - Fri 10 Jul 2026
7 nights